How can I import a Word document into my blog?

So I’m looking at the page, and it is working as it should. As seen here, you will see the link to download the document:
Please note, as I mentioned above, if you upload a Word doc you will be able to add a download link, but you won’t be able to actually embed the actual doc into the page.
That’s why it may be a good idea to look into Google Docs. You can embed the entire doc on to your post/page with Google Docs. It’s actually very similar to Microsoft Word.
